Filfresh 3 mg is indicated for:
Short-term treatment of primary insomnia
Jet lag and circadian rhythm sleep disorders
Shift work-related sleep problems
Improving overall sleep quality in adults and elderly
Melatonin is a naturally occurring hormone secreted by the pineal gland. It regulates the body’s circadian rhythm and sleep–wake cycle. Supplemental melatonin aids in initiating and improving sleep by mimicking the body’s natural hormone pattern.

Typical dose: 3–5 mg taken 30 to 60 minutes before bedtime.
For jet lag: 3 mg on the day of travel and for a few days after arrival.
Take orally with water, 30–60 minutes before going to bed. For best results, avoid light exposure and screen time after taking the tablet.
May interact with CNS depressants (e.g., benzodiazepines, alcohol)
May alter the effect of anticoagulants, antidiabetics, and contraceptives
Use cautiously with immunosuppressive therapy

Common: Drowsiness, dizziness, headache, nausea
Less common: Vivid dreams, mood swings, irritability
Rare: Allergic reaction, hormonal disturbances
Not recommended unless clearly needed and prescribed. Safety data during pregnancy and lactation is limited.
Avoid driving or operating heavy machinery after taking
Use with caution in patients with depression or epilepsy
Not for long-term use without medical supervision
